The MC1489ADG is a quad line receiver integrated circuit chip. It is designed to convert RS-232 signals into TTL/CMOS compatible signals. Here are some advantages and application scenarios of the MC1489ADG:Advantages: 1. High-speed operation: The MC1489ADG can operate at high speeds, making it suitable for applications that require fast data transmission. 2. Wide input voltage range: It can handle a wide range of input voltages, allowing it to be used with various RS-232 signal levels. 3. Low power consumption: The chip consumes low power, making it energy-efficient and suitable for battery-powered devices. 4. ESD protection: It provides built-in electrostatic discharge (ESD) protection, ensuring the safety of the chip and the connected devices.Application scenarios: 1. Serial communication interfaces: The MC1489ADG is commonly used in serial communication interfaces to convert RS-232 signals to TTL/CMOS levels. It enables communication between devices with different voltage levels. 2. Data transmission systems: It can be used in data transmission systems to receive and process RS-232 signals from external devices, such as modems, printers, and industrial equipment. 3. Microcontroller interfacing: The chip can be used to interface microcontrollers with RS-232 devices, allowing the microcontroller to communicate with external devices using standard serial communication protocols. 4. Industrial automation: The MC1489ADG is suitable for industrial automation applications where RS-232 signals need to be converted to TTL/CMOS levels for further processing or control. 5. Test and measurement equipment: It can be used in test and measurement equipment to receive and process RS-232 signals from various instruments and sensors.Overall, the MC1489ADG integrated circuit chip offers advantages such as high-speed operation, wide input voltage range, low power consumption, and ESD protection. Its application scenarios include serial communication interfaces, data transmission systems, microcontroller interfacing, industrial automation, and test and measurement equipment.
